Latest Patents
Patrick O. Miller holds a patent titled "Method for controlling a collimated sputtering source." This invention provides a method for automatically controlling a collimated sputtering source that is manageable by a computer. The method compensates for the build-up of sputtered material on the collimator. It involves providing software that includes a formula to calculate a multiplier based on the age of the collimator. The process includes sequentially depositing film on a series of substrates using the sputtering source, monitoring the collimator's age, and using the software to periodically adjust a controllable sputtering parameter. This adjustment ensures that the properties of the film deposited remain consistent across the substrates, even as sputtered material accumulates on the collimator.
